Quais são os principais fatores que definem o que é um design de qualidade de um sistema?
-
27-09-2019 - |
Pergunta
O que você considera os principais fatores em um design de qualidade de um sistema?
Seguindo os padrões de alcance (baixo acoplamento / alta coesão, variações protegidas, etc.). O que mais?
Solução
Bob Martin's SÓLIDO é o que eu recomendaria.
Outras dicas
Provavelmente, você também pode investigar:
Seco, yagini, rigidez, fragilidade, viscosidade, imobilidade.
Você pode se referir aqui para explicação de alguns deles.
Licenciado em: CC-BY-SA com atribuição
Não afiliado a StackOverflow